Pool liquid stabilizer (cyanuric acid) helps protect chlorine from UV degradation in swimming pools. It extends the effectiveness of chlorine and reduces chlorine consumption.

Details: Maintaining proper stabilizer levels (30-50 ppm) is crucial for effective chlorine performance. Too little stabilizer allows chlorine to degrade quickly from sunlight, while too much can reduce chlorine's effectiveness.

Q1: What is the ideal stabilizer level for pools?
A: The recommended range is 30-50 ppm for outdoor pools. Indoor pools typically don't require stabilizer.
Q2: How often should I test stabilizer levels?
A: Test every 2-4 weeks during swimming season, as stabilizer levels remain relatively stable once established.
Q3: Can I add too much stabilizer?
A: Yes, excessive stabilizer (above 100 ppm) can cause chlorine lock, making chlorine less effective at sanitizing.
Q4: How do I reduce stabilizer levels?
A: The only effective ways are partial draining/refilling or using specialized products designed to reduce cyanuric acid.
